Front-энд Discourse, установленный как закладка веб-приложения для iOS, является отличным мобильным клиентом. Однако чаще всего я открываю его, потому что вижу красный значок непрочитанных сообщений, но в меню нет непрочитанных статей.
Я пробовал менять категории, даже закрывать приложение браузера или обновлять страницу, но значок исчезает (или появляется реальный непрочитанный контент довольно долго.
Речь идёт о самостоятельной установке Discourse в Docker с отдельными контейнерами для базы данных и Redis. Что я могу предоставить для отладки этой проблемы?
Возможно, у меня есть подозрение: показывает ли этот бейдж также действия администратора (например, ожидающие обновления)? У меня нет доступа к URL /admin через интернет, поэтому я не могу увидеть там ожидающие элементы, но они могут быть там.
Если это вероятный кандидат, то, возможно, это не ошибка, а проблема с моей конкретной настройкой. (Настройка для отключения уведомлений через PWA и административных элементов была бы идеальным решением). Есть ли идея, можно ли вызвать конечную точку API, чтобы увидеть, что ожидает?
Да, проблема, скорее всего, в моём фильтре /admin. Возможно, значок в категории администраторов прояснил бы это, но, полагаю, это не общая проблема, с которой сталкиваются другие, так что можно закрыть тему.